КреатиВ.ТуТ

Информация о пользователе

Привет, Гость! Войдите или зарегистрируйтесь.


Вы здесь » КреатиВ.ТуТ » HTML » Остановка загрузки и воиспроизведение страницы


Остановка загрузки и воиспроизведение страницы

Сообщений 1 страница 3 из 3

1

Я давно заметил (по крайней мере в IE), когда нажимаешь на какую либо ссылку (хотя она никуда не направляет, а исполняет скрипт) то анимированные картинки останавливаются, а станичка прекращает грузиться.

Так вот, недавно наткнулся на статью, не помню где точно, так вот там говорилось что браузер после нажатия на ссылку прекращает сам загрузку страницы, т.к. считает что мы с неё уже уходим.
Поэтому ссылки надо использовать немного по другому.
Я например использовал всегда так:

<a href='javascript:имяфункции()'>текст</a>

пример этого использования: [dohtml]<a href='javascript:funcName()'>текст</a>[/dohtml](при нажатии на эту ссылку долен остановиться смайл :yahoo:)

А использовать надо так:

<a href='#' onClick='funcName(); return false' >текст</a>

от этого примера ссылка: [dohtml]<a href='#' onClick='funcName(); return false' >текст</a>[/dohtml]
вот, если вы использовали ссылку примера первого, и смайл остановился, то надо страничку перегрузить и нажать на вторую ссылку, смайл должен дальше улыбаться.

Отредактировано ExperT (2006-05-18 18:51:03)

0

2

И на самом деле большая часть ссылок на функции форума работает по не правильному принципу.

Даже при нажатии на смайл, когда он вставляется в ответ, все остальные останавливаются и ведь это было написано не нами :)

Всё надо исправлять...

0

3

А у меня в IE вообще смайлики и анимация недвигается, независимо нажал я на

<a href='javascript:имяфункции()'>текст</a>

или нет, зато в Опере проблем с этим вообще нет.

0


Вы здесь » КреатиВ.ТуТ » HTML » Остановка загрузки и воиспроизведение страницы